Why Charlotte, NC is a Great Place to be a Contracts Attorney.

Charlotte, NC, is an excellent location for contracts attorneys due to its affordable cost of living, which is 2% lower than the national average, making it easier to enjoy a comfortable lifestyle while pursuing a legal career. With median rent around $1,447 and home prices ranging from $312,800 to $395,450, attorneys can find suitable housing without financial strain. The city’s diverse population and strong university culture foster a dynamic environment, promoting both professional networking and personal growth. Additionally, Charlotte's median household income of $74,070 reflects a prosperous demographic, enhancing the opportunities for legal professionals in the area.
